Airtable: Flexible, Powerful, and a Total Game-Changer

  • December 16, 2024
  • Review provided by G2

What do you like best about the product?
Airtable’s flexibility is its biggest strength. We’ve used it for everything from tracking client projects to automating tasks. One standout example was when we set up a custom Stripe integration for a client using Airtable’s scripting and webhook features—it worked perfectly and saved us a lot of time.

Another case was automating reminders and task tracking through Zapier integrations, which reduced manual follow-ups across our team. It’s great that we can use Airtable for both simple task management and more complex workflows, all in one platform. We rely on it daily—it’s become an essential tool for our operations.
What do you dislike about the product?
Some of the advanced setups, like when we configured the Stripe integration or certain automations, took longer than expected because of trial and error. The AI feature, while promising, wasn’t as efficient as we’d hoped—it took a while to get the right prompt for an automation and ended up consuming a lot of Airtable AI credits.

Customer support has been helpful whenever we reached out, but it would be great if they provided more guidance on advanced use cases or setup tips for things like scripting and AI. Additionally, we’ve found the reporting tools a bit limited. More built-in options for creating detailed reports would make Airtable even more valuable for tracking and analyzing data.
What problems is the product solving and how is that benefiting you?
Airtable has solved many of the challenges we faced with keeping our workflows streamlined and our data organized. Before using Airtable, we struggled with scattered information across different tools and a lot of manual work to keep things updated. Now, everything—from project tracking to client workflows—is centralized, making it much easier to manage.

One of the biggest wins has been automating repetitive tasks. For instance, we’ve set up reminders for overdue tasks using Zapier, and it’s reduced the need for manual follow-ups. Another example is the custom Stripe integration we built using Airtable scripting and webhooks, which allowed us to automate payment tracking for a client. This saved us hours of work and made the process far more efficient.

Airtable has also helped us collaborate better as a team. With customizable views and shared access, everyone stays on the same page without having to dig through email threads or spreadsheets. It’s especially useful for complex projects where we need to track multiple moving parts.

The flexibility of Airtable means we can adapt it to fit specific needs, whether it’s creating simple to-do lists or building fully automated workflows. As a result, we’ve been able to reduce errors, improve productivity, and deliver results to our clients faster.

Digitize Business Workflows/ Processes in Weeks, not Months

  • December 13, 2024
  • Review provided by G2

What do you like best about the product?
We have our own dedicated software developers to create internal applications for our special use cases, but the design meetings, testing, and maintenance of these internal applications are long and inflexible. With Airtable, we are able to modernize our workflows without having to go the route of custom software where our end users can easily make updates as business requirements change without having to wait months for someone in IT. As a comparator, two different teams with similar workflows embarked to modernize it. One team worked with our developers while the other used Airtable. The team using Airtable had an internal tool ready to use in 30 days vs the custom software route which took 8 months and does not look as polished or have nearly as many integrations.
What do you dislike about the product?
Our most common use cases for Airtable is requesting items from different departments and asking others outside our organization to update records. There is no easy way to set up a form for another team to request items like adding items to a shopping cart. You are confined by the number of fields you set up. Also, while the release of portals helps with having others update records without paying for a full license, it still isn't economically viable for someone who would touch Airtable once a quarter to have a portals license.
What problems is the product solving and how is that benefiting you?
It allows us to create internal workflows/ applications fast and allow our teams to customize that solution as their needs change without having to tap IT resources.

Fantastic Data and Automation Tool

  • December 13, 2024
  • Review provided by G2

What do you like best about the product?
Airtable makes building complex automations and databasing accessible to the average user. The UI is excellent, so it doesn't need any other tools to dress it up. The integrations are also pretty extensive, so there's bound to be a tool in your arsenal that works with Airtable.
What do you dislike about the product?
Some of the formulas are lacking - sometimes you have to use workarounds for something that would be simple on a different tool.
What problems is the product solving and how is that benefiting you?
One of the coolest things that Airtable has done is to bring some of our most popular database tables into a more accessible environment. So, for the average user that doesn't know SQL, they can still access valuable data and utilize it to enrich what they do on their team. I love that people can build useful tools that are relevant to our company and share them so they are public tools. This has saved me a ton of time, as I'm able to build off of some of our more capable developers.
